APPARATUS AND METHODS FOR PROVISIONING SUBSCRIBER IDENTITY DATA IN A WIRELESS NETWORK
0 Assignments
0 Petitions
Accused Products
Abstract
Apparatus and methods for provisioning wireless devices for operation in one or more networks. In one embodiment, a provisioning service may provide access client (e.g., Subscriber Identity Module) data to a secure element in the wireless user device. The device may be preloaded with a provisioning SIM profile. The device may use the provisioning profile to roam onto a carrier, and communicate with a provisioning service, which may present the user with a list of available wireless carriers, such as carriers that service the user'"'"'s current geographic location. In response to a user selection, the provisioning service may load a SIM profile associated with the selected carrier onto the secure element. The loaded SIM profile can be used to obtain wireless service from the selected carrier. The user may add multiple SIM profiles, and/or may delete SIM profiles.
13 Citations
21 Claims
-
1. (canceled)
-
2. A method for acquiring Subscriber Identity Module (SIM) data at a mobile device, the method comprising:
by the mobile device; receiving, from a provisioning service, a list of wireless carriers; sending, to the provisioning service, an indication of a selection of a wireless carrier from the list of wireless carriers; receiving, from the provisioning service, SIM data associated with the wireless carrier; and storing the SIM data in a secure element included in the mobile device, wherein the SIM data is usable by the mobile device to access services provided by the wireless carrier.
-
3. The method of claim 2, further comprising, prior to receiving the list of wireless carriers from the provisioning service:
-
identifying a SIM provisioning profile that is accessible to the mobile device and usable to access the provisioning service; and using the SIM provisioning profile, communicating, to the provisioning service, information associated with the SIM provisioning profile.
-
-
4. The method of claim 3, wherein the SIM provisioning profile enables the mobile device to communicate with the provisioning service via a roaming wireless carrier with which the mobile device has established a roaming connection.
-
5. The method of claim 4, wherein the roaming wireless carrier is a local wireless carrier that communicates with a provisioning wireless carrier to verify the SIM provisioning profile.
-
6. The method of claim 3, wherein the SIM provisioning profile is pre-loaded into the secure element included in the mobile device.
-
7. The method of claim 2, wherein a trusted service manager associated with the provisioning service provides the SIM data to the mobile device.
-
8. The method of claim 2, wherein the list of wireless carriers includes rate plan information associated with wireless carriers in the list of wireless carriers.
-
9. A mobile device configured to acquire Subscriber Identity Module (SIM) data, the mobile device comprising:
a processor configured to cause the mobile device to carry out steps that include; identifying a SIM provisioning profile that is accessible to the mobile device and usable to access a provisioning service; using the SIM provisioning profile, communicating, to the provisioning service, information associated with the SIM provisioning profile; receiving, from the provisioning service, a list of wireless carriers; obtaining a selection of a wireless carrier included in the list of wireless carriers; sending, to the provisioning service, an indication of the selection of the wireless carrier; receiving, from the provisioning service, SIM data associated with the wireless carrier; and storing the SIM data in a secure element included in the mobile device, wherein the SIM data is usable by the mobile device to access services provided by the wireless carrier.
-
10. The mobile device of claim 9, wherein the mobile device receives the SIM data from a trusted service manager associated with the provisioning service.
-
11. The mobile device of claim 9, wherein the list of wireless carriers includes rate plan information associated with wireless carriers in the list of wireless carriers.
-
12. The mobile device of claim 9, wherein the SIM provisioning profile enables the mobile device to communicate with the provisioning service via a roaming wireless carrier with which the mobile device has established a roaming connection.
-
13. The mobile device of claim 12, wherein the roaming wireless carrier is a local wireless carrier that communicates with a provisioning wireless carrier to verify the SIM provisioning profile.
-
14. The mobile device of claim 9, wherein the SIM provisioning profile is pre-loaded into the secure element included in the mobile device.
-
15. The mobile device of claim 9, wherein the provisioning service corresponds to a geographic region in which the mobile device is located.
-
16. A non-transitory computer-readable storage medium configured to store instructions that, when executed by a processor included in a mobile device, cause the mobile device to carry out steps that include:
-
receiving, from a provisioning service, a list of wireless carriers that correspond to a Subscriber Identity Module (SIM) provisioning profile that is accessible to the mobile device; sending, to the provisioning service, an indication of a selection of a wireless carrier from the list of wireless carriers; receiving, from the provisioning service, SIM data associated with the wireless carrier; and storing the SIM data in a secure element included in the mobile device, wherein the SIM data is usable by the mobile device to access services provided by the wireless carrier.
-
-
17. The non-transitory computer readable storage medium of claim 16, wherein the steps further include, prior to receiving the list of wireless carriers from the provisioning service:
-
identifying a SIM provisioning profile that is accessible to the mobile device and usable to access the provisioning service; and using the SIM provisioning profile, communicating, to the provisioning service, information associated with the SIM provisioning profile.
-
-
18. The non-transitory computer-readable storage medium of claim 16, wherein the mobile device receives the SIM data from a trusted service manager associated with the provisioning service.
-
19. The non-transitory computer-readable storage medium of claim 17, wherein the SIM provisioning profile enables the mobile device to communicate with the provisioning service via a roaming wireless carrier with which the mobile device has established a roaming connection.
-
20. The non-transitory computer-readable storage medium of claim 19, wherein the roaming wireless carrier is a local wireless carrier that communicates with a provisioning wireless carrier to verify the SIM provisioning profile.
-
21. The non-transitory computer-readable storage medium of claim 17, wherein the SIM provisioning profile is pre-loaded into the secure element included in the mobile device.
Specification